Yes Julio, the wagon picture was totally made in PDN and you too will be able to make pictures like this with a little patience and experimentation. This image took several nights to make and had 48 layers before merging. It helps to have a decent computer and lots of ram when making images with this many layers. Take the time to learn the plugins but don't just stick to it's intended purpose,experiment with them to see what else can be done. You will never believe how I made the hay in the wagon which was simply an experiment to see if I could do it. I set my primary color to a light yellow and the secondary color to a darker yellow. Then on a new layer I used the "Random Shape Fill" plugin,set at about; amount= 500, size=20 to 30, fill color= primary, outline color=secondary and all opacities at 255. Then use the eraser tool to erase until it looks like a pile of shapes until it is in the shape of the pile you desire. Now just experiment with the Fur Blur and Cobweb plugins. It will have many holes so duplicate layers and move them around until you get the look you want. The grass was done using almost the same method but I used the Bars plugin with the colors set at light green and dark green, then used FurBlur and some Cobweb. Either Duplicate the layer and move the rear ones around or make a whole new layer and change the FurBlur or Cobweb settings a bit and then move them around to get the look you want. Sounds simple,right? Experiment and don't get frustrated with the first few,just try again and have patience. These are just two ways I use make some sort of grass using just a couple plugins. Other plugins like Wobble or Dents can also be used to give it a windy or irregular look,play around and see what you can do. The mountains and dirt were made using the rock background tute and on the big mountain I used the 3D object plugin at default settings and the move pixels tool along with duplicating the layer and using Blending modes.
